What is Baraboo Bancorp Dividend Payout Ratio?

Baraboo Bancorp BAOB -0.76% 47 Dividend Payout Ratio is 0.20 as of Dec. 2025, which is 5% below its 10-year median of 0.21. GuruFocus rates BAOB with a GF Score™ of 47/100 and a GF Value™ of $4.27 (Significantly Overvalued). The stock has 7 warning signs investors should review. Among 1,175 Banks companies, Baraboo Bancorp ranks better than 78.55% on this metric.

The Dividend Payout Ratio is the measure of dividends paid out to shareholders relative to the company's net income. It is calculated as the Dividends per Share divided by the Earnings per Share (Diluted) during the same time period. Baraboo Bancorp's Dividend Payout Ratio for the months ended in Dec. 2025 was 0.20.

Baraboo Bancorp Dividend Payout Ratio Calculation

The Dividend Payout Ratio is the measure of dividends paid out to shareholders relative to the company's net income. It is calculated as the Dividends per Share divided by the Earnings per Share (Diluted) during the same time period.

Baraboo Bancorp's Dividend Payout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Dividend Payout Ratio=Dividends per Share (A: Dec. 2025 )/ EPS without NRI (A: Dec. 2025 )
=0.12/ 0.6
=0.20

Baraboo Bancorp Business Description

Address 101 3rd Avenue, P.O. Box 50, Barbaoo, WI, USA, 53913
Baraboo Bancorp Inc operates as the holding company for Baraboo State Bank, which provides various personal and business banking products and services. It offers customer service, a wide variety of accounts, competitive loan rates, online banking, and investments.
